Paleoatmosphere
noun
noun ·Rare ·Advanced level
Definitions
Noun
- 1 An atmosphere, particularly that of Earth, at some unspecified time in the geological past.
"Of the various paleorecords available to science, ice cores from polar and high altitude ice sheets provide the most direct and highest resolution view of paleoatmospheres."
